Klein, Stephen P.; Hamilton, Laura S.; McCaffrey, Daniel F.; Stecher, Brian M. – 2000
Texas students have made extraordinarily large gains on statewide achievement tests, the Texas Assessment of Academic Skills (TAAS), gains so dramatic that they have been dubbed the "Texas miracle." There is general agreement that these gains are attributable to the high stakes accountability system in Texas, but there is some question…

Cwikla, Julie – 2002
This report examines the top Third International Mathematics and Science Study-Repeat (TIMSS-R) performers and compares Delaware classroom environments with those of the top performing students. Data analyses show that Delaware's average class size is larger than any of the top performers, and student attendance, skipping, and tardiness problems…
